Market Manager Responsibilities:

  • Lead and drive success on monthly sales initiatives.
  • Oversee store operations by scheduling and assigning team members, ensuring tasks are completed effectively.
  • Build and maintain a strong team by recruiting, selecting, onboarding, and training staff.
  • Achieve sales goals through a strategic monthly action plan, motivating your team, analyzing performance, and taking corrective action as needed.
  • Ensure store security by implementing and maintaining effective systems and protocols.
  • Promote a safe and clean environment for both team members and customers.
  • Uphold store stability and reputation by complying with legal and operational requirements.
  • Stay up-to-date professionally by attending educational workshops, reviewing publications, and networking.
  • Manage store operations by developing and enforcing policies and procedures related to programs, operations, and personnel.
  • Contribute to the overall success of the team by achieving related objectives as needed.

The Company

What We Do

My Wireless is an AT&T authorized retailer that provides entertainment solutions through the sale of AT&T products and services. Partnered with AT&T Mobility since 2000, the company operates retail locations across major U.S. cities and Puerto Rico.
